/* libsecret - GLib wrapper for Secret Service * * Copyright 2019 Red Hat, Inc. * * This program is free software: you can redistribute it and/or modify * it under the terms of the GNU Lesser General Public License as published * by the Free Software Foundation; either version 2.1 of the licence or (at * your option) any later version. * * See the included COPYING file for more information. * * Author: Daiki Ueno */ #include "config.h" #include "secret-retrievable.h" #include "secret-private.h" /** * SecretRetrievable: * * A read-only view of a secret item in the Secret Service. * * #SecretRetrievable provides a read-only view of a secret item * stored in the Secret Service. * * Each item has a value, represented by a [struct@Value], which can be * retrieved by [method@Retrievable.retrieve_secret] and * [method@Retrievable.retrieve_secret_finish]. * * Stability: Stable * * Since: 0.19.0 */ /** * SecretRetrievableInterface: * @parent_iface: the parent interface * @retrieve_secret: implementation of [method@Retrievable.retrieve_secret], * required * @retrieve_secret_finish: implementation of * [method@Retrievable.retrieve_secret_finish], required * * The interface for #SecretRetrievable. * * Since: 0.19.0 */ G_DEFINE_INTERFACE (SecretRetrievable, secret_retrievable, G_TYPE_OBJECT); static void secret_retrievable_default_init (SecretRetrievableInterface *iface) { /** * SecretRetrievable:attributes: (type GLib.HashTable(utf8,utf8)) (transfer full) (attributes org.gtk.Property.get=secret_retrievable_get_attributes) * * The attributes set on this item. * * Attributes are used to locate an item. They are not guaranteed to be * stored or transferred securely. * * Since: 0.19.0 */ g_object_interface_install_property (iface, g_param_spec_boxed ("attributes", "Attributes", "Item attributes", G_TYPE_HASH_TABLE, G_PARAM_READWRITE | G_PARAM_STATIC_STRINGS)); /** * SecretRetrievable:label: (attributes org.gtk.Property.get=secret_retrievable_get_label) * * The human readable label for the item. * * Since: 0.19.0 */ g_object_interface_install_property (iface, g_param_spec_string ("label", "Label", "Item label", NULL, G_PARAM_READWRITE | G_PARAM_STATIC_STRINGS)); /** * SecretRetrievable:created: (attributes org.gtk.Property.get=secret_retrievable_get_created) * * The date and time (in seconds since the UNIX epoch) that this * item was created. * * Since: 0.19.0 */ g_object_interface_install_property (iface, g_param_spec_uint64 ("created", "Created", "Item creation date", 0UL, G_MAXUINT64, 0UL, G_PARAM_READWRITE | G_PARAM_STATIC_STRINGS)); /** * SecretRetrievable:modified: (attributes org.gtk.Property.get=secret_retrievable_get_modified) * * The date and time (in seconds since the UNIX epoch) that this * item was last modified. * * Since: 0.19.0 */ g_object_interface_install_property (iface, g_param_spec_uint64 ("modified", "Modified", "Item modified date", 0UL, G_MAXUINT64, 0UL, G_PARAM_READWRITE | G_PARAM_STATIC_STRINGS)); } /** * secret_retrievable_retrieve_secret: * @self: a retrievable object * @cancellable: (nullable): optional cancellation object * @callback: called when the operation completes * @user_data: data to pass to the callback * * Retrieve the secret value of this object. * * Each retrievable object has a single secret which might be a * password or some other secret binary value. * * This function returns immediately and completes asynchronously. * * Since: 0.19.0 */ void secret_retrievable_retrieve_secret (SecretRetrievable *self, GCancellable *cancellable, GAsyncReadyCallback callback, gpointer user_data) { SecretRetrievableInterface *iface; g_return_if_fail (SECRET_IS_RETRIEVABLE (self)); iface = SECRET_RETRIEVABLE_GET_IFACE (self); g_return_if_fail (iface->retrieve_secret != NULL); iface->retrieve_secret (self, cancellable, callback, user_data); } /** * secret_retrievable_retrieve_secret_finish: * @self: a retrievable object * @result: asynchronous result passed to callback * @error: location to place error on failure * * Complete asynchronous operation to retrieve the secret value of this object. * * Returns: (transfer full) (nullable): the secret value which should be * released with [method@Value.unref], or %NULL * * Since: 0.19.0 */ SecretValue * secret_retrievable_retrieve_secret_finish (SecretRetrievable *self, GAsyncResult *result, GError **error) { SecretRetrievableInterface *iface; g_return_val_if_fail (SECRET_IS_RETRIEVABLE (self), NULL); iface = SECRET_RETRIEVABLE_GET_IFACE (self); g_return_val_if_fail (iface->retrieve_secret_finish != NULL, NULL); return iface->retrieve_secret_finish (self, result, error); } /** * secret_retrievable_retrieve_secret_sync: * @self: a retrievable object * @cancellable: (nullable): optional cancellation object * @error: location to place error on failure * * Retrieve the secret value of this object synchronously. * * Each retrievable object has a single secret which might be a * password or some other secret binary value. * * This method may block indefinitely and should not be used in user interface * threads. * * Returns: (transfer full) (nullable): the secret value which should be * released with [method@Value.unref], or %NULL * * Since: 0.19.0 */ SecretValue * secret_retrievable_retrieve_secret_sync (SecretRetrievable *self, GCancellable *cancellable, GError **error) { SecretSync *sync; SecretValue *value; g_return_val_if_fail (cancellable == NULL || G_IS_CANCELLABLE (cancellable), FALSE); g_return_val_if_fail (error == NULL || *error == NULL, FALSE); sync = _secret_sync_new (); g_main_context_push_thread_default (sync->context); secret_retrievable_retrieve_secret (self, cancellable, _secret_sync_on_result, sync); g_main_loop_run (sync->loop); value = secret_retrievable_retrieve_secret_finish (self, sync->result, error); g_main_context_pop_thread_default (sync->context); _secret_sync_free (sync); return value; } /** * secret_retrievable_get_attributes: (attributes org.gtk.Method.get_property=attributes) * @self: a retrievable object * * Get the attributes of this object. * * The attributes are a mapping of string keys to string values. * Attributes are used to search for items. Attributes are not stored * or transferred securely by the secret service. * * Do not modify the attribute returned by this method. * * Returns: (transfer full) (element-type utf8 utf8): a new reference * to the attributes, which should not be modified, and * released with [func@GLib.HashTable.unref] * * Since: 0.19.0 */ GHashTable * secret_retrievable_get_attributes (SecretRetrievable *self) { GHashTable *value; g_return_val_if_fail (SECRET_IS_RETRIEVABLE (self), NULL); g_object_get (G_OBJECT (self), "attributes", &value, NULL); return value; } /** * secret_retrievable_get_label: * @self: a retrievable object * * Get the label of this item. * * Returns: (transfer full): the label, which should be freed with [func@GLib.free] * * Since: 0.19.0 */ gchar * secret_retrievable_get_label (SecretRetrievable *self) { gchar *value; g_return_val_if_fail (SECRET_IS_RETRIEVABLE (self), NULL); g_object_get (G_OBJECT (self), "label", &value, NULL); return value; } /** * secret_retrievable_get_created: (attributes org.gtk.Method.get_property=created) * @self: a retrievable object * * Get the created date and time of the object. * * The return value is the number of seconds since the unix epoch, January 1st * 1970. * * Returns: the created date and time * * Since: 0.19.0 */ guint64 secret_retrievable_get_created (SecretRetrievable *self) { guint64 value; g_return_val_if_fail (SECRET_IS_RETRIEVABLE (self), 0); g_object_get (G_OBJECT (self), "created", &value, NULL); return value; } /** * secret_retrievable_get_modified: (attributes org.gtk.Method.get_property=modified) * @self: a retrievable object * * Get the modified date and time of the object. * * The return value is the number of seconds since the unix epoch, January 1st * 1970. * * Returns: the modified date and time * * Since: 0.19.0 */ guint64 secret_retrievable_get_modified (SecretRetrievable *self) { guint64 value; g_return_val_if_fail (SECRET_IS_RETRIEVABLE (self), 0); g_object_get (G_OBJECT (self), "modified", &value, NULL); return value; }
